Suruli Falls

Suruli Falls situated near Cumbam of Theni District. The Suruli Falls which falls from a height of 150 feet gathers into a pool, flows for a short distance and again plummets to a depth of 40 feet, offering a spectacular sight of nature''s raw and wild beauty. The dense forest that surround it provide an awesome backdrop. Facilities are available for men and women to bathe separately in this falls. The special feature of the fall is that it is a round the year fall. However, the best season to visit is June - October, when the thickness of the water column is astounding. Suruli falls is one of the major tourist attractions in Theni district which has drawn tourists from different parts of the State during the southwest monsoon. Kailasanathar Temple Cave and Velappar temple is located near Suruli Falls. Tourists visiting Thekkady, the Vaigai dam and Kumbakarai falls doesn't fail to visit the Suruli falls.
